Under the provisions of the supplementary welfare allowances scheme, the payment of assistance towards rent is a matter for determination by the relevant health board.
It is understood from the Eastern Health Board that payment has been suspended on the grounds that the person concerned has failed to supply certain information concerning her means.
In addition, the question of whether the person concerned is in full-time education is under investigation at present. In this event she would be precluded from qualifying for a rent supplement.
I am informed by the board that when all of the required information is provided by the claimant her entitlement to a rent supplement will be reviewed.
